About the role

  • Supply Chain & Production Planning Manager responsible for optimizing supply chain operations at VIDARA. Focused on stock management, procurement, and production planning within a dynamic environment.

Responsibilities

  • Ensure overall performance of VIDARA's supply chain in France
  • Manage inventory, procurement, purchasing and production planning
  • Develop and maintain procurement and production plans
  • Work closely with the Warehouse Manager, Production Manager and Customer Service teams
  • Monitor and adjust production and procurement plans in response to disruptions
  • Track stock levels and ensure timely replenishment
  • Manage inventory across all platforms
  • Maintain a comprehensive view of purchase orders and supply flows
  • Prepare demand forecasts based on historical data
  • Collaborate with the European Supply Chain teams and VIDARA Life Ingredients Spain to improve processes.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ree to Master's degree (Bac +3 to Bac +5) in logistics, supply chain, business school or engineering
  • Minimum 3 to 5 years' experience in supply chain planning, production planning or equivalent role
  • Professional working proficiency in English required (frequent interaction with European teams and international suppliers)
